amfAR Los Angeles 2017

A crush of stars came out for amfAR Los Angeles 2017 on Friday (October 13) in Beverly Hills, California.

Heidi Klum: At this point, I’m always prepared to be disappointed with a Heidi look, but she actually stepped up to the plate in this Ralph & Russo Fall 2017 Couture gown that was a far more modern and sophisticated form of glittery glam for her.  The look was of course styled with Lorraine Schwartz  jewels.

Dita Von Teese: Designer Ulyana Sergeenko and Dita are a perfect match, as can be seen in this Demi-Couture gown that prizes the feminine form with its provocative bustier silhouette and seductive thigh slit.

Kate Hudson: Playing to her buzz cut, Kate kept it cool and mod in this David Koma Resort 2018 gown that scintillated with mirror-like embellishment.  A Jimmy Choo ‘Cloud’ clutch completed her look.

Selita Ebanks: There’s no doubt the model can look striking in anything, but something about this lacy PatBo fringe gown came across as a bit dated.

Cara Santana: In the lookbook, this Monique Lhuillier Pre-Fall 2017 gown featured a subtle high-low hem, and it was much-needed here. As presented, it was just a bit too much dress on Cara with the tufted floral accoutrement.

Victoria Justice: Also donning a PatBo gown, Victoria’s was a bit fresher in spirit with its delicate floral motif. That slick of oxblood lipstick brought a layer of drama to the more subtle tones of the dress, with Djula jewels rounding out the look.

Ashley Greene: This Theia Couture jumpsuit was a bit constricting across the bodice, as the girls were more squished than celebrated it seemed. Neil Lane jewels certainly added glamorous sparkle, but almost too much so for this slightly more casual silhouette.

Sophia Bush: The actress spiced up her Galvan ensemble—which could also have been viewed as having a slightly off-fitting bodice—with splashes of red in her lip, clutch, and pumps.

Michelle Rodriguez: Also opting for pants, Michelle brought a higher level of elegantly sleek sophistication in her Mugler Spring 2017 outfit. Although, I was missing a similarly sleek beauty look with her au natural approach.

Busy Phillips: Her rose-gold hair can be a challenging hue to complement, but most assuredly this all-black ensemble did the trick with a BreeLayne Fall 2017 sheer skirt balanced by the structured edge of her blazer.

Fergie: Before hitting the stage to perform at the event, the entertainer posed in a slouchy suit that I wish had been more crisply tailored to her.

Julia Roberts: The pouf sleeves of her Givenchy dress gave it a distinct girlish flair, with Lorraine Schwartz jewels and Stella Luna heels completing the look. I think a sleek bun would have worked wonders here.
